¿Alguien sabe cómo poder eliminar todos los archivos menos los de cierta extensión (en este caso los de base de datos) de la carpeta de la aplicación (applicationStorageDirectory)?. Lo intenté con este código pero no me funcionó me da un Error ( Error #3013: File or directory is in use):


Código ActionScript :

        private function deleteTempPhotos():void{

         var arrFiles:Array=new Array();
           arrFiles=File.applicationStorageDirectory.getDirectoryListing();
           if (arrFiles.length>0){
              for(var i=0;i<arrFiles.length;i++){
                 var filePath:String=arrFiles[i].url;
                   var auxFile:File=File.applicationStorageDirectory.resolvePath(filePath);
                    if(filePath.lastIndexOf(".db")==-1){
                         trace("filePath = "+filePath);
                        auxFile.deleteFile();
                    }
                }
           }
        
        }